This is just a run through of the first portion of our demonstration. When the fan and digital voice modulator is triggered, we also had a second QTI light sensor which triggered an LED light display with digital countdown which then released a robot line follower triggered by RF remote programmed using a basic stamp2. For the finale we had a third QTI light sensor that triggered pumps to pump water into a container of dry ice, then a string of red lights lit up around the smoking dry ice. The pumps ran off of a 12 volt car battery. Then we built a circuit on a bread board, using a transformer, to step the 12V DC up to 120V AC to run the lights.The problem was that we didn't get all the final bugs worked out until just before the presentation, so I was unable to get video of the entire demonstration. I wish I could have, but time limitations just did not allow me to.
